Ayurveda Tips -  First Aid

firs aid | hair loss | honey | look beautiful | massage | reduce weight | taking care | tonics

Many simple Ayurveda massages and herbal remedies can be practiced or affected as first aid measures for most common disorders like ear or back aches.

Follow the list of disorders underneath to be shown around the principal aches and the such that can be treated with a home remedy in Ayurveda's list of practices.

Asthma A teaspoon of ginger powder and one of liquorice added with half a liter of water is needed for this natural herbal remedy.

Boil the water mixed with the mentioned powders until only about a quarter (250ml) of it is left in the container.

Strain and drink warm. Adding a teaspoon of honey and/or common salt enhances the effect. 

Backache Backache can be treated with either ginger paste and/or eucalyptus oil applied directly to the effected area. Making your own home made healing herbal oil at home is also possible by taking 2 or 3 garlic cloves, chop into very small pieces and mix with 100ml sesame or mustard oil (any oil can be used if these two are not within reach). Afterwards boil the mixture for about 5 minutes on low fire, when ready apply by massaging the aching back point.

External Bleeding In case of external bleeding a paste by sandalwood paste serves as a very effective herbal natural remedy for both stopping the bleeding and also healing the injury. Another herbal product that will also help to alleviate the aching and heal the wound is one you can acquire by a cup of warm milk mixed with half a teaspoon of turmeric powder and a pinch of saffron or alum.

Burns Apply a fresh gel of aloe-vera with a pinch of turmeric powder directly to the burnt part of the body. Adding 1 to 2 grams of ghee or coconut milk to this Ayurveda medicine is even more beneficial.

Cold One tablespoon of grated fresh ginger and one of cinnamon powder mixed with a tablespoon of licorice powder, all added to one liter of water and put to boil on low fire until only a quarter (250ml) of it remains. This Ayurveda herb procedure will produce a most effective result once it is consumed three times daily.

Diarrhea This annoying disorder can be rebalanced by consuming two or three times daily the following natural herbal medicine; Take half a cup of water and mix with a tablespoon of fresh grated ginger together with one gram of nutmeg powder.

Earache For ear aches there are two herbal remedies available starting with a herbal medicine natural mixture consisting of the following;

Peel off the skin from 2 to 3 garlic clovers and chop down in very small pieces after which you apply 100ml of sesame or mustard. Once this process, as instructed by Ayurveda health inscriptions, is completed, boil the whole mixture for 5 minutes on low fire.

Once ready and the extract has cooled down, apply two drops in the aching ear for a maximum of two applications per day.

Or otherwise you can obtain the same results by mixing one full teaspoon with half a teaspoon of honey and applying in the same manner as before.

Eye Burn Eye burns can be treated by applying 2 or 3 drops of pure rose water to the concerned eye or eyes for a maximum usage of three times a day. Can also be applied also to itchy eyes.

 Boils In order to suppress Boils or sometimes make them form a ‘head’ so they can be easily drained, one can apply a mix of one teaspoon of ginger powder and another of turmeric made into a paste, directly on the boil.

Exhaustion (Heat) To fight exhaustion one can drink a glass (250ml) of coconut water and /or grape juice while also taking 3 to 4 dates after cooking them with one glass of milk or water.

Gum Bleeding Apart from gently massaging the gum with coconut oil, one can also squeeze half a lemon and put a teaspoon of honey in a cup of water. Drink this mixture every morning for the best results.

Menstrual Cramps A tablespoon of aloe-vera mixed in half a gram of black pepper powder can be taken 2 to 3 times daily or until the cramps cease.
